The film was a massive box office success, grossing $80 million in North America against a modest $7.5 million budget, making it the seventh highest-grossing film of 1984.
Celebrating its 40th anniversary in 2024, Footloose underwent a meticulous restoration from Paramount Home Entertainment . The 4K transfer reintroduces a fine layer of natural film grain, giving it a truly cinematic texture that was often "scrubbed" away in older, overly processed Blu-ray editions.
